Physical properties
Hardness: 6.0 on the Mohs scale. Color: Orangish-tan, pinkish-buff, to creamy white. Luster: Vitreous to dull/earthy due to weathering. Cleavage: Two directions at nearly 90 degrees. Specific Gravity: 2.56-2.59. Crystal system: Monoclinic or Triclinic.
Formation & geological history
Formed in intrusive igneous rocks, particularly pegmatites and granites, through slow crystallization of silica-rich magma. It often degrades into clay minerals upon weathering, giving it a rough, blocky surface texture.
Uses & applications
Feldspar is heavily used in industrial applications such as glassmaking, ceramics, enamel manufacture, and as a filler in paint, plastics, and rubber. High-quality crystalline specimens are collected by mineral enthusiasts.
Geological facts
Potassium feldspar is one of the most abundant mineral groups in the Earth's continental crust. Its distinct right-angle cleavage planes make it easy to identify even in weathered rock outcrops.
Field identification & locations
Look for blocky, geometric cleavage faces with a salmon-pink to yellowish-tan tone, often alongside quartz or mica. Commonly found in granitic mountainous regions and pegmatite deposits worldwide.
